Grade A, and why
domain-alignment sc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 9d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Domain-Alignment — Build the Project Context Layer
Register: TECHNIQUE Goal: Establish shared domain language and non-negotiable context before design begins. Constraints: Label every unsourced assumption as T4/ASSUMED. Do not let inferred vocabulary become verified truth without evidence.
Announce: "Using domain-alignment to establish CONTEXT.md before brainstorming."
Process
- Read
docs/superskills/CONTEXT.mdif it exists. If missing, create it frombootstrap-templates/CONTEXT.seed.mdor the scaffold below. - Capture or update:
- ubiquitous language and domain-specific meanings;
- actors, customers, operators, and external systems;
- business invariants and anti-requirements;
- sensitive data, PII, secrets, payment/compliance concerns;
- external dependencies and operational assumptions;
- forbidden assumptions the agent must not make;
- success/failure semantics;
- synonyms / alias map for
kb-query.
- For each entry, record a source when possible: user confirmation, code, ADR, spec, audit, production incident.
- Mark unsourced items as
T4/ASSUMEDwith a validation target. - Output a Context Alignment Summary before invoking
brainstorming.
